Prometheus 和 Grafana 是在大规模IT环境中进行监控的重要工具。本课程深入探讨了扩展和优化这些工具以高效处理高流量和分散式系统的高级技术。参与者将获得有关为复杂基础设施构建弹性监控解决方案的实践知识。
此讲师指导的现场培训(在线或现场)面向希望有效管理和扩展 Prometheus 和 Grafana 大型环境的高级 DevOps 工程师和 SRE。
在本次培训结束时,参与者将能够:
- 适用于大规模和分散式环境的架构师 Prometheus 和 Grafana。
- 优化高流量系统的 Prometheus 性能。
- 为大型数据集和复杂的可视化配置 Grafana。
- 实施高级故障排除和可扩充性策略。
